Intravenous Access Devices are medical devices used for administering fluids, medications, and blood products directly into the veins of patients. The target market for these devices includes hospitals, clinics, ambulatory care centers, and home healthcare settings. Major factors driving revenue growth in the Intravenous Access Devices market include the rising prevalence of chronic diseases, increasing surgical procedures, and favorable reimbursement policies. Intravenous catheters, infusion pumps, and needles are types of intravenous access devices used for delivering fluids, medications, and nutrients directly into the bloodstream. These devices help in boosting the demand of the intravenous access devices market by providing efficient and accurate delivery of treatment, reducing the risk of infection and tissue damage, and allowing for continuous therapy administration.
